Empas spraying trolley
The Georgia spray trolley is built in such a way that all controls are placed on one side of the trolley, which prevents unnecessary walking around the trolley. Even the filling opening is placed as far to the side of the tank as possible. Because of the countersunk wheelbases in the tank, the machine is constructed low and one can easily reach the filling opening of the tank. Because the suction hose is mounted at the bottom, the pump empties the tank completely, thus reducing residual liquid to an absolute minimum. Contains the standard in detail:
- polethylene liquid tank
- Polyethylene clean water tank with drain valve, recessed in the large tank.
- Sieve tray in the filling opening
- Hinged lid with ventilation
- Stir injector in the tank to optimally mix the spraying agents
- Lockable suction filter, so that the filter can be easily cleaned when the tank is full
- Leveling glass with scale per 50 litres, with drain valve
- Filler pipe with GEKA connection and non-return valve mounted in the tank
- Pressure relief valve mounted on the pump
- 44 x wheels 6 play with brake on front wheels
- A powder coated frame
The spray trolley does not include accessories such as a hose and a spray gun.
The version with plunger pump is suitable for pumping clean water, if necessary supplemented with soluble protective equipment.

Technical specifications
Capacity | 80 litres per minute | | |
Working pressure | Max. 45 bar | | |
Drive | Electric motor 400 V / 7,5 Kw | | |
Tank content | 600 liter | | |
Fresh water tank contents | 16 liter | | |
Pomp type | AB90 | | |
